Understanding Hydration and Electrolytes
Water is critical for nearly every bodily function, including regulating temperature, transporting nutrients, and lubricating joints. Electrolytes, which are essential minerals like sodium, potassium, calcium, and magnesium, help manage fluid balance within the body. While plain water is sufficient for most daily needs, intense physical activity or illness can cause significant fluid and electrolyte loss through sweat, vomiting, or diarrhea. In these cases, a beverage with a higher electrolyte concentration may be necessary for effective rehydration.
The Role of Electrolytes
Electrolytes are minerals that carry an electrical charge when dissolved in water, which allows them to facilitate various bodily processes. Sodium, for instance, plays a crucial role in water retention and nerve function, while potassium is key for muscle contractions and heart function. An imbalance in these minerals can lead to symptoms like muscle cramps, fatigue, and an irregular heartbeat.
Types of Water and Their Hydration Properties
When evaluating which drink is best, consider the type of water, its mineral content, and any added ingredients.
Tap Water
For most people in areas with safe public water systems, tap water is the best and most convenient option for daily hydration.
- Pros: It's inexpensive, readily available, and a low-impact choice for the environment. Many municipal water sources also contain trace amounts of electrolytes.
- Cons: The mineral content can vary significantly depending on the region. It may not be enough for high-intensity rehydration, and some people may object to the taste or added purification chemicals like chlorine.
Mineral Water
Sourced from protected underground springs, mineral water contains a high and consistent concentration of natural minerals like calcium, magnesium, and sodium.
- Pros: Offers a significant, natural source of beneficial electrolytes. It's free from the chemical additives found in some tap water. The distinctive mineral profile can be appealing to some palates.
- Cons: Can be expensive and is sold in bottles, contributing to plastic waste. Mineral levels and taste can differ greatly between brands.
Electrolyte-Enhanced Water
This water has specific minerals added to it, often marketed to athletes or those needing quick rehydration.
- Pros: Effective for replenishing fluids and minerals lost during intense exercise or illness. Available in pre-mixed drinks, powders, and tablets for convenience.
- Cons: Some commercial products are expensive and contain artificial sweeteners, colors, and excess sugar. The electrolyte concentration can vary widely by brand, so checking the label is essential.
Coconut Water
Sourced naturally from young coconuts, this liquid is famous for its high potassium content and lower sugar profile compared to most sports drinks.
- Pros: A natural source of electrolytes like potassium and magnesium, with a pleasant, slightly sweet taste. A good option for moderate activity.
- Cons: Lower in sodium than sports drinks, which can be an issue for heavy sweaters. Can be expensive, and raw versions may not always be pasteurized.
Comparison of Hydration and Electrolyte Drinks
| Drink Type | Key Electrolytes | Best For | Pros | Cons |
|---|---|---|---|---|
| Tap Water | Trace minerals (location dependent) | Daily, general hydration | Inexpensive, readily available, low environmental impact | Varies in mineral content, potential for additives |
| Mineral Water | Calcium, magnesium, sodium | Daily hydration with mineral boost | Natural minerals, no additives | High cost, plastic bottle waste, salty taste possible |
| Electrolyte Water (Tablets/Powder) | Sodium, potassium, magnesium | Heavy sweating, intense exercise, illness | Rapid absorption, convenient, low calorie options | Often expensive, added sugar/sweeteners possible |
| Coconut Water | Potassium, magnesium | Moderate exercise, light activity | Natural electrolytes, low sugar | Lower in sodium, higher cost, can be perishable |
| Sports Drinks (e.g., Gatorade) | Sodium, potassium, carbohydrates | Intense exercise > 1 hour, heavy sweating | Provides quick energy and electrolytes | High sugar content, calories, artificial ingredients |
Making Your Own Hydration Solution
For those who prefer to avoid the added sugars and costs of commercial products, making your own electrolyte-rich drink is a great option. A simple recipe can include mixing water with a small amount of sea salt (for sodium) and a fruit juice like orange or cherry (for potassium and carbohydrates). This gives you full control over the ingredients and can be more budget-friendly.
Conclusion: Choosing the Right Water for Your Needs
Ultimately, the best water for hydration and electrolytes depends on your specific situation. For daily needs and light activity, regular water from the tap or a reliable mineral spring is perfectly sufficient. For athletes engaged in prolonged, intense exercise, sports drinks with carbohydrates and higher sodium levels are engineered for rapid refueling and electrolyte replacement. However, natural options like coconut water or homemade electrolyte mixes offer healthier, low-sugar alternatives for moderate activity or rehydration after illness. The key is to assess your activity level and listen to your body, ensuring you replace what you lose to maintain proper fluid and electrolyte balance.
